Diatomaceous earth pest control is an mechanical approach to killing insects by damaging their outer shells. It is widely used in dry, indoor areas because it is non-toxic to humans when applied correctly. It is a helpful tool for managing occasional invaders, but it is not a cure-all for major infestations. Because it relies on insects walking through the powder, it is best used in narrow gaps where pests travel. Factors like humidity can affect its performance, making it less effective in damp areas.

Effective fire ant control in St. George often involves a two-pronged strategy. First, identifying and treating active nests with specialized bait or liquid treatments is crucial for immediate reduction. Second, implementing preventative measures around the property can deter new colonies from establishing. Professionals understand the foraging habits of fire ants and can apply treatments directly to mounds and foraging trails. Consistent monitoring is also key to ensuring complete eradication and preventing reinfestation.
Termite pest control services in St. George typically involve thorough inspections to detect the presence of subterranean or drywood termites. If termites are found, professionals utilize methods such as liquid barrier treatments applied around the foundation or baiting systems installed in the soil. They may also employ wood treatments for accessible areas. The goal is to eliminate existing colonies and prevent future infestations, protecting the structural integrity of your property. Regular follow-up inspections are often recommended.
